1)Ввести массив A из 25 частей. Cформировать массив B из элементов

1)Ввести массив A из 25 элементов. Cформировать массив B из частей массива А,кратных трем.
2)Даны массив A и B из n частей. Cформировать массив C из частей массивов А и B, чередуя элементы.

Задать свой вопрос
1 ответ
1) var  A, B: array[1..25] of integer; 
   i, x: integer; 
   begin 
   writeln('введите элементы массива A: '); 
   for i := 1 to 25 do  begin   
   read(A[i]);    
   if A[i] mod 3 = 0 then   
   begin     
   x := x + 1;     
   B[x] := A[i];   
   end; 
   end; 
   write('элементы массива A, кратные трём: '); 
   for i := 1 to x do  begin   
   write(B[i], ' '); 
   end;
   end.

2) var  A, B, C: array[1..10000] of integer; 
   i, n, x: integer;  
   begin 
   writeln('введите размеры обоих массивов: '); 
   read(n); 
   write('введите элементы массива A: '); 
   for i := 1 to n do  begin   
   x := x + 1;   
   read(A[i]); 
   end; 
   write('введите элементы массива B: '); 
   for i := 1 to n do  begin   
   read(B[i]); 
   end; 
   write('элементы массива C: '); 
   for i := 1 to x do  begin   
   C[i] := A[i];   
   write(C[i], ' ');   
   C[i] := B[i];   
   write(C[i], ' '); 
   end;
   end.
Геннадий Гридаев
спасибо
, оставишь ответ?
Имя:*
E-Mail:


Последние вопросы

Добро пожаловать!

Для того чтобы стать полноценным пользователем нашего портала, вам необходимо пройти регистрацию.
Зарегистрироваться
Создайте собственную учетную запить!

Пройти регистрацию
Авторизоваться
Уже зарегистрированны? А ну-ка живо авторизуйтесь!

Войти на сайт